Abstract

Background: Scabies is an infectious skin infection caused by the parasite Sarcoptes scabiei and the most common cause of lack of self-hygiene. Poor personal hygiene behavior is still a common factor in the transmission of scabies in santri caused by poor self-hygiene behavior and poorly maintained environment. This purpose to find out the relationship of knowledge and personal hygiene with the incidence of scabies in Pesantren IMMIM Putra Makassar Method: The study uses quantitative research methods with an observational analytic approach and uses cross-sectional study designs conducted in July-August 2021. Sampling technique uses purposive sampling with a sample number of 100 people. The instrument used is a questionnaire Results: The results showed that respondents who had experienced scabies with low knowledge were 15.5% and respondents with high knowledge experienced 34.5% scabies. The results of the statistical test obtained a p-value of 0.001 while that respondents who had experienced scabies with less personal hygiene were 31.5% and respondents who experienced enough scabies were 18.5%. The statistical test result obtained p-value is 0.534 Conclusions: The study concluded that there is a significant association between knowledge and the incidence of scabies disease while personal hygiene is not significantly related Keywords: Scabies,  knowledge, Personal Hygiene
